Tensorflow循環神經網絡 循環神經網絡 梯度消失問題 LSTM網絡 RNN其他變種 用RNN和Tensorflow實現手寫數字分類 一.循環神經網絡 RNN背后的思想就是利用順序信息.在傳統的神經網絡中,我們假設所有輸入(或輸出 ...
包括卷積神經網絡 CNN 在內的各種前饋神經網絡模型, 其一次前饋過程的輸出只與當前輸入有關與歷史輸入無關. 遞歸神經網絡 Recurrent Neural Network, RNN 充分挖掘了序列數據中的信息, 在時間序列和自然語言處理方面有着重要的應用. 遞歸神經網絡可以展開為普通的前饋神經網絡: 長短期記憶模型 Long Short Term Memory 是RNN的常用實現. 與一般神經網 ...
2016-10-28 14:56 1 5110 推薦指數:
Tensorflow循環神經網絡 循環神經網絡 梯度消失問題 LSTM網絡 RNN其他變種 用RNN和Tensorflow實現手寫數字分類 一.循環神經網絡 RNN背后的思想就是利用順序信息.在傳統的神經網絡中,我們假設所有輸入(或輸出 ...
1、導入依賴包,初始化一些常量 2、處理數據集 3、構建模型 主要是定義各種變量或者對象,有些變量是經過計算得到的 4、創建run ...
一、循環神經網絡簡介 循環神經網絡的主要用途是處理和預測序列數據。循環神經網絡刻畫了一個序列當前的輸出與之前信息的關系。從網絡結構上,循環神經網絡會記憶之前的信息,並利用之前的信息影響后面節點的輸出。 下圖展示了一個典型的循環神經網絡。 循環神經網絡的一個重要的概念 ...
RNN適用場景 循環神經網絡(Recurrent Neural Network)適合處理和預測時序數據 RNN的特點 RNN的隱藏層之間的節點是有連接的,他的輸入是輸入層的輸出向量.extend(上一時刻隱藏層的狀態向量)。 demo:單層全連接網絡作為循環體的RNN 輸入層維度:x ...
自然語言處理和圖像處理不同,作為人類抽象出來的高級表達形式,它和圖像、聲音不同,圖像和聲音十分直覺,比如圖像的像素的顏色表達可以直接量化成數字輸入到神經網絡中,當然如果是經過壓縮的格式jpeg等必須還要經過一個解碼的過程才能變成像素的高階矩陣的形式,而自然語言則不同,自然語言和數字之間沒有那么直接 ...
1. 什么是RNN 循環神經網絡(Recurrent Neural Network, RNN)是一類以序列(sequence)數據為輸入,在序列的演進方向進行遞歸(recursion)且所有節點(循環單元)按鏈式連接的遞歸神經網絡(recursive neural network ...
TensorFlow實現與優化深度神經網絡 轉載請注明作者:夢里風林Github工程地址:https://github.com/ahangchen/GDLnotes歡迎star,有問題可以到Issue區討論官方教程地址視頻/字幕下載 全連接神經網絡 輔助閱讀:TensorFlow ...
1 卷積神經網絡簡介 在介紹卷積神經網絡(CNN)之前,我們需要了解全連接神經網絡與卷積神經網絡的區別,下面先看一下兩者的結構,如下所示: 圖1 全連接神經網絡與卷積神經網絡結構 雖然上圖中顯示的全連接神經網絡結構和卷積神經網絡的結構直觀上差異比較大,但實際上它們的整體架構 ...